Problem - 52% of U.S. adults say that financial issues have a negative impact on their mental health (e.g. anxiety, stress, loss of sleep, depression, etc.) (Bankrate, 2023). The problem is that mental health treatment providers aren't trained or equipped to help clients in financial distress, and yet financial issues must be addressed to help clients feel better. Solution - We make it easy for mental health treatment providers to "team up" with vetted financial counselors on our platform so that, together, they can treat individuals who are experiencing psychological distress caused by financial issues. Benefits - With financial counseling incorporated into mental health treatment, individuals get better sooner, providers reduce churn, and payers lower their overall healthcare costs and risks. Market & MVP - At the intersection of Behavioral Health ($180B) and Financial Advice ($60B), we're starting with Problem Gambling, a rapidly growing issue as more states legalize online gambling and sports betting across the United States. GamFin is our MVP. Traction - We have 9 state governments as customers, we've booked over $100K in revenue so far in 2023, and we've just secured our first outside investment from a startup accelerator (to be announced publicly in September). Differentiation - (i) Third-party payers pay for financial counseling services that we provide to mental health treatment providers and their clients, which eliminates their out-of-pocket costs (ii) We use an online community-based approach to acquire, engage, and retain treatment providers, which lowers overall CAC (iii) Our HIPAA-compliant financial counseling platform is the first of its kind, bridging the gap between Behavioral Health treatment and Financial Advice.
MoneyStack has raised $120k across 1 funding round on record, the most recent a Pre-Seed of $120k announced in Sep 2023.
That round is below the $14M median round size for Financial Services companies tracked on FundedIQ over the last two years.

About FundedIQ's MoneyStack Funding Data
FundedIQ tracks announced funding rounds and refreshes this profile every week. Round dates, stages and amounts are normalised to a single format, converted to US dollars, and de-duplicated: two records of the same round announced days apart are merged, and two genuinely different rounds are kept apart on the amounts they disclose. Amounts shown are the disclosed figures only — a round announced without a number is listed and excluded from the total rather than estimated.
Employee counts are reported bands, not exact headcounts. Founder and executive names carry the job title on record. Anything we do not hold for MoneyStack is left off this page rather than filled in.
